My friend @mechem retweeted a link to an interesting NY Times project called Mapping America: Every City, Every Block. I’d recommend checking it out.
You can type in your city or zip code, and then check out census data overlaid on a Google map. The initial map is racial/ethnic distribution, but be sure to click on “View More Maps” to see education levels, household income, and a few other things.
